Beginning in September 2009, I will be taking part in the Clippers Round the World Yacht Race. The route will take me from the UK to Brazil, South Africa, Australia, Singapore, China, North America, through the Panama Canal on to Jamaica, Nova Scotia and then back to the UK ten and half months later.

Ten identical racing yachts with international crews of 18 per boat will be taking on some of the toughest weather conditions the worlds oceans have to offer, most notably in the Southern Ocean between and . I have recently welcomed Turner and Townsend as a corporate sponsor for this leg of his race.
